So we went to the parks on July 3-5. The crowds were almost nonexistent. I have Main Street pictures (July 3rd morning) with NO ONE in them! Our 2 year old daughter rode the teacups, carousel and Dumbo over a dozen times in a row with no waiting. Space Mountain was a 5 minute wait until about 10:00 AM. I can't speak for the evenings, as we left around 7 each night, since we have a small child who is afraid of fireworks, but the days were not crowded at all. It was WAY less crowded than when we went on the Friday before Memorial Day. I was so pleased, and it made for a great trip! I'm glad I ignored the "it will be hideous" posts and just went anyways!

Oh, and it was also extremely mild weather. Low 70's, cloudy mornings and sunny afternoons! A nice change for us Phoenix residents!

On July 3rd My grand daughter rode California Screaming 7 times in about an hour and half, never using fast pass. We also rode Big thunder 4 times in just over a half hour earlier that morning. July 4th was not bad in the morning but fireworks time was crowded!!
 
We arrived around 9:15am on the 4th, checked in at GCH and were on Soarin' around 9:40 and Tower of Terror as soon as it opened at 10am. We spent all day at DCA and went to the first WOC show. After it ended, we started walking to the entrance just as the fireworks were starting. We were going to stand in between the parks, but just stayed at DCA with a crowd gathered by the GG bridge. We did Glowfest for a while and then went over to DL around 10:30pm and walked on to about 4 rides. We did DL on the 5th and the crowds were surprisingly small. We again were able to walk on to most rides or wait no more than 15 minutes. There were similar crowds on Tuesday morning (we did early entry), but we left around 10am to check out. When we went back around noon, it was definitely much more crowded and the lines for rides were around 45minutes+ and the FP return times were for 6pm or later.

Overall, we were prepared for the worst and were pleasantly surprised by the crowds. We were at DCA on the 4th, so we didn't experience the fireworks crowds at DL, but we could still see/enjoy the show.
